js
文章平均质量分 68
ace_TiAmo
我就是懒,就是不想写简介
展开
-
Go.js(HTML5 交互性图形库)笔记
参考链接原创 2022-12-07 16:08:09 · 489 阅读 · 0 评论 -
Promise.all()、Promise.allSettled()、Promise.any()、Promise.race()用法与区别
Promise.all();Promise.allSettled();Promise.any();Promise.race()原创 2022-04-28 17:18:10 · 1912 阅读 · 4 评论 -
前端工程师---面试知识总结(持续更新)
知识点参考链接25 道前端高频面试题20道Vue常见面试题vue的实现原理和性能优化大厂前端面试题总结简答题元素水平垂直居中的方式定位有几种,分别的基准是:和::区别是盒模型去除浮动的方法响应式布局es6的新特性(面试官可能会深入的去问你所说的特性解决了es5中存在的哪些问题)promise的用法和实现原理,解决的什么问题请求get和post的区别三次握手和四次挥手当你打开浏览器页面,从请求到响应的过程请描述一下var,const,let的区别this的指向问题,如何改原创 2021-04-26 13:11:56 · 395 阅读 · 0 评论 -
浏览器兼容问题
css兼容1、 css hackcss hack,让css代码兼容IE浏览器,呈现出和其他厂商浏览器相同的UI界面。方式一:条件注释法<! --[if IE]>只在IE浏览器生效<![endif]--><! --[if IE] 6>只在IE6浏览器生效<![endif]--><! --[if gte IE 6]>只...转载 2020-04-30 12:07:38 · 250 阅读 · 0 评论 -
Jsonp跨域请求,关于跨域,以及跨域的几种方式
https://www.cnblogs.com/2050/p/3191744.html首先我们来想一想 为什么会有跨域这个名词的出现呢? 跨域又是什么呢?为何要跨域? 浏览器的同源策略又是什么?怎么解决? jsonp又是什么? 跨域的原理又是什么...转载 2019-01-04 10:34:17 · 1079 阅读 · 0 评论 -
百度音乐全接口 API
百度音乐全接口 会利用使用接口找歌简单又快捷http://tingapi.ting.baidu.com/v1/restserver/ting获取方式:GET参数:format=json或xml&calback=&from=webapp_music&method=以下不同的参数获得不同的数据PS:format根据开发需要可选择json或xmml,其他参数对应填入,...转载 2018-12-29 15:22:19 · 2113 阅读 · 0 评论 -
node.js简单介绍
简单的说 Node.js 就是运行在服务端的 JavaScript。Node.js 是一个基于Chrome JavaScript 运行时建立的一个平台。Node.js是一个事件驱动I/O服务端JavaScript环境,基于Google的V8引擎,V8引擎执行Javascript的速度非常快,性能非常好。 /** V8是Google Chrome浏览器内置的JavaScript脚...原创 2018-11-28 15:23:37 · 183 阅读 · 0 评论 -
bind(),apply(),call()中this的指向
其实是一个很简单的东西,认真看十分钟就从一脸懵B 到完全 理解!先看明白下面: 例1 obj.objAge; //17 obj.myFun() //小张年龄undefined 例2 shows() //盲僧 比较一下这两者this 的差别,第一个打印里面的this 指向obj,第二个全局声明的shows()函数 this ...转载 2018-11-28 15:10:29 · 143 阅读 · 0 评论 -
前端面试题(含笔试)(二)
11.JavaScript中如果判断一个变量为string,请用函数实现 //string 有两种生成方式 var str1 = '字符串1'; var str2= new String('字符串2'); var num =3424; function isString(str) { //console.log(str); i...原创 2018-12-04 20:34:18 · 164 阅读 · 0 评论 -
js中闭包的理解
闭包的概念闭包就是能够读取其他函数内部变量的函数。什么是闭包:当内部函数 在定义它的作用域 的外部 被引用时,就创建了该内部函数的闭包 ,如果内部函数引用了位于外部函数的变量,当外部函数调用完毕后,这些变量在内存不会被 释放,因为闭包需要它们.一、变量的作用域要理解闭包,首先必须理解Javascript特殊的变量作用域。变量的作用域无非就是两种:全局变量和局部变量。Ja...转载 2018-12-04 19:13:51 · 98 阅读 · 0 评论 -
前端面试题(含笔试)(一)
1.判断字符串是这样组成的,第一个必须是字母,后面可以是字母,数字,下划线,总长度为5-20 let reg = /^[a-zA-Z]\w{4,19}$/; console.log(reg.test('123')); //false console.log(reg.test('s23faaw')); //true console.log(reg.t...原创 2018-11-29 21:45:29 · 391 阅读 · 0 评论 -
js中的String对象下的substr()substring()、slice()方法的异同
相同点 1.slice()、substring() 和 substr() (不建议使用)都可返回字符串的指定部分String.substr(start,length)方法可在字符串中抽取从 开始 下标开始的指定数目的字符 String.substring(start[,end])方法用于提取字符串中介于两个指定下标之间的字符(不包括end下标的字符)。 String.slice(...原创 2018-11-28 21:04:19 · 394 阅读 · 0 评论 -
用canvas写的钟表小例子
<!DOCTYPE html><html lang="en"><head> <meta charset="UTF-8"> <title>表盘</title></head><body><canvas id=原创 2018-11-23 14:00:57 · 152 阅读 · 0 评论 -
(JS)Ajax简单认识----readyState和status
第一步ajax创建对象if(window.XMLHttpRequest){ var xmlhttp = new XMLHttpRequest();// IE7+, Firefox, Chrome, Opera, Safari 浏览器执行代码}else { var xmlhttp = new ActiveXObject('Microsoft.XMLHTTP...原创 2018-11-21 19:53:40 · 429 阅读 · 0 评论 -
jq与js区别混淆(二)
jq操作classaddClass() - 向被选元素添加一个或多个类 removeClass() - 从被选元素删除一个或多个类 toggleClass() - 对被选元素进行添加/删除类的切换操作js操作classelement.className = 'XXX' 所选中的节点的class设置为XXXjq操作css样式$(selector).css({"propertyn...原创 2018-11-19 21:36:40 · 892 阅读 · 0 评论 -
jquery与js区别混淆(一)
jQuery 入口函数:$(document).ready(function(){// 执行代码});或者$(function(){// 执行代码});JavaScript 入口函数:window.onload = function () { // 执行代码}jQuery 入口函数与 JavaScript 入口函数的区别:jQuery...原创 2018-11-15 16:02:03 · 494 阅读 · 0 评论